Hi Beano,
Sorry to see that you're having problems with your Rainbow Eucalypt. If you didn't touch the rootball, perhaps you should take it out and wash the roots gently to see if there is a problem you're not aware of. It seems to me that it was relying on the few roots growing out of the collander more than the original rootball.
I've had my triple trunk rainbow gum only for a year and had it only in a fairly shallow grow-pot, but it's doing well. I keep pinching the tips and occasionally pruning back a bit harder but haven't touched the roots since the original re-pot. The pinching back has kept the leaves quite small but the trunks are still thin also. Seeing yours thicken like it has I'm going to let mine go for a while and then cut it back hard.
Hope yours recovers.

I found with these went you touch the roots you have trim the top especially if you have fresh soft growth it will wilt. Cut it back and it should come good in a few weeks.

Referring back to the tree been like a spong. I have 3 year old rainbow euc and I water it a good 9L every 2 days. If I leave it for longer that a week it looks half dead, but comes back fast after a drink.
